A cup and saucer made by one of the Paris makers or possibly by a Russian maker in the early 19th century. Could even be German because the church is located in Germany. The cup and the saucer each have a superbly hand painted scene of a fortress including a church on it - Vierzehnheiligan Basilica, otherwise known as "den Schutz der 14 Nothelfer zu erbitten" - the church of the 14 holy helpers - located about 25km North of Bamburg, Upper Frankonia, Bavaria, Germany. The river you can see is the Main. The cup features the same church but viewed from the other side One is a closeup view and one a bit further away. The quality of the scene is better than most one sees from this region. Then there is the gilding. Quite fancy and better looked at in the pictures than described. The bottom inside of the cup is gilded completely as well.

The set displays perfectly but the handle of the cup was off once and very well restored and the saucer has a hairline almost impossible to spot from the top side and so tight it still rings like a bell when tapped. Very minor wear to the gilding. The set is only marked with some sort of incised characters which is common for Paris makers around that time. The cup is 2.5 inches tall and 2.375 inches in diameter. The saucer is 1.125 inches tall and 5.125 inches in diameter.
